PROJECT SUMMARY / ABSTRACT – Defining a type II IL-9R
Cells communicate through specific cytokine-receptor binding to mediate immune responses and
inflammation. Targeting these interactions has become an effective approach to patient treatment in a growing
list of diseases. Among the cytokines, IL-9 is pleiotropic and is involved in allergic and autoimmune diseases
and in tumor immunity. In hematopoietic cells IL-9 signals through the IL-9Rα chain and the γc chain that is
shared with other cytokines including IL-2, IL-4, and IL-7. Numerous reports, including our own, demonstrate the
ability of IL-9 to stimulate direct effects in non-hematopoietic cells as well. Yet, the hematopoietic-restricted
expression of γc leaves a gap in our knowledge of how IL-9 delivers a signal to non-hematopoietic cells. The
related cytokine IL-4 has a type II receptor that is composed of the IL-4Rα chain and the IL-13Rα1 chain to
facilitate responses in non-hematopoietic cells. In this application we provide evidence of a type II IL-9R that is
proposed to function in non-hematopoietic cells. We hypothesize that on airway epithelial cells IL-9Rα can
combine with IL-13Rα1 to form a type II receptor and we provide preliminary data of a physical interaction
between these receptor chains. We will test this hypothesis using gene-targeted mice and both in vitro and in
vivo model systems to analyze IL-9 signaling and IL-9 function in airway epithelial cells. Together, these studies
will expand the paradigm of cytokine receptor biology, provide detailed insight into IL-9 effector functions, and
further define how targeting cytokine receptor chains impacts immunity in the patient population.
